Output 1ba85649250a2e30e6ddd64b88e69cc02fd06cc54141e7f7d29e53a45be859ee:1

value
6409099
script pubkey
OP_0 OP_PUSHBYTES_20 82a6edb486c76861dfd5209aa9c724a49922ee50
address
bc1qs2nwmdyxca5xrh74yzd2n3ey5jvj9mjshe7f3d
transaction
1ba85649250a2e30e6ddd64b88e69cc02fd06cc54141e7f7d29e53a45be859ee
confirmations
351246
spent
true